    Wouldn't say fantastic percy .... just solid and now we know what to expectfor the full year

    Healthcare going nowehere on its razor thin margins and there is some risks associated with the future but they looking at how best to mitigate those risks - so lets say NPAT of say $25m-$27m this year. About the same as last year .... just as well bought Masterpet eh

    Animal looks like it is heading to making $12m-$14m NPAT this year

    They have this fan dangled Corporate division and that is going to eat up $9m-$11m

    So all up lets say $28m to $32m for the year

    At $9 that's a PE of 14-16 and to me a bit rich when future growth looks limited. I'll give it a few days and then this trade is over. Been a good run while it lasted.

    They need to buy something else Percy before I'll be interested again
